如何使用GitHub客户端上传项目

引言

在现代软件开发中,版本控制是不可或缺的一部分。GitHub 是最流行的版本控制平台之一,能够帮助开发者高效地管理代码和项目。本文将详细介绍如何使用 GitHub 客户端 上传项目,确保您能轻松上手。

什么是GitHub客户端?

GitHub客户端 是一个桌面应用程序,允许用户在不使用命令行的情况下与 GitHub 进行交互。它提供了一个直观的图形用户界面,让您可以方便地上传项目、管理分支、提交更改等。

GitHub客户端的主要功能

  • 简单的用户界面:无需了解复杂的命令行操作。
  • 版本控制:可以轻松追踪代码的历史更改。
  • 多账户管理:支持管理多个 GitHub 账户。
  • 协作功能:便于与其他开发者共享项目。

使用GitHub客户端上传项目的准备工作

在上传项目之前,您需要进行一些准备工作:

  1. 安装GitHub客户端:请访问 GitHub官网 下载并安装客户端。
  2. 创建GitHub账户:如果您尚未注册,请前往 GitHub注册页面 创建一个新账户。
  3. 配置用户信息:在客户端中配置您的用户名和邮箱,以便标识您的提交记录。

使用GitHub客户端上传项目的详细步骤

步骤1:启动GitHub客户端

打开您的GitHub客户端,并使用您的账户信息登录。

步骤2:创建一个新的仓库

  • 点击“创建新仓库”按钮。
  • 填写仓库的名称和描述。
  • 选择是公开还是私有仓库。
  • 点击“创建仓库”。

步骤3:添加项目文件

  • 在仓库创建后,您可以将本地项目文件拖拽到客户端窗口中,或点击“添加文件”来选择文件。
  • 确保您将所有需要的文件添加到仓库中。

步骤4:提交更改

  • 在添加文件后,您需要提交更改。填写提交信息,描述您所做的更改。
  • 点击“提交到主分支”按钮。

步骤5:推送到GitHub

  • 在提交完成后,您需要将更改推送到GitHub。点击“推送到GitHub”按钮,完成上传。

上传项目后的操作

检查上传状态

您可以通过访问您的GitHub仓库页面来确认文件是否成功上传。

继续开发和维护

在项目上传后,您可以继续在本地修改文件,并重复提交和推送的步骤来更新代码。

常见问题解答 (FAQ)

如何在GitHub客户端中添加已有项目?

  • 打开GitHub客户端,选择“添加本地仓库”。
  • 浏览到您已有项目的文件夹,点击“选择文件夹”。
  • 然后您可以按照上面的步骤上传代码。

GitHub客户端可以离线使用吗?

  • 是的,您可以在离线状态下使用GitHub客户端进行代码编辑和提交。但要注意,您需要在联网状态下推送更改到GitHub。

如何解决推送失败的问题?

  • 检查您的网络连接。
  • 确保您有推送的权限。
  • 查看是否有冲突,如果有,需要先解决冲突才能推送。

GitHub客户端支持哪些操作系统?

  • GitHub客户端支持Windows和macOS操作系统。

如何管理多个GitHub账户?

  • 您可以在客户端中切换账户,在“账户”设置中添加新的账户信息,然后切换使用不同的账户进行操作。

结论

使用 GitHub客户端 上传项目是一个简单而高效的过程。通过以上步骤,您可以轻松地将本地项目上传到 GitHub,并开始使用版本控制的强大功能。无论您是新手还是有经验的开发者,掌握这个技能都会对您的开发工作大有裨益。

正文完